Building Your Ultimate Home Gym: Top Equipment

Transforming your unused space into a effective home gym doesn’t need to be expensive or difficult . Consider the fundamental equipment first: durable dumbbells, a robust bench, and a cardio machine—perhaps a treadmill, elliptical, or stationary bike. Don't forget strength bands and a workout mat for flexibility and full-body training. As your exercise program advances , you can add advanced items like a power rack, kettlebells, or a rowing machine to enhance your capabilities . Remember to consider space, budget, and personal fitness goals when making your items.

Strength Training Equipment : Home vs. Studio Review
Deciding between setting up a dedicated strength training area and utilizing a fitness center can be difficult . Fitness centers generally offer a broader selection of machines , including high-end options like plate-loaded equipment that are pricey to buy for home use. However , a home exercise space provides ease , enabling you to exercise whenever you and bypass fitness center crowds. The upfront investment for private equipment can be considerable, while fitness center memberships represent an ongoing fee . Ultimately, the superior option depends on your resources, objectives , and tastes .
